.header .topbar {
    display: none;
}
.header .main-header {
    background-color: #efefef;
}
.vc_row-has-fill > .vc_column_container > .vc_column-inner {
    padding-top: 10px;
}
.header .mini-cart .cart-link .icon {
    display: none;
}
.header .logo {
    padding-top: 15px;
    padding-bottom: 15px;
}
.scroll_top {
    right: 30px;
}
.footer .widget .widgettitle {
    margin-bottom: 15px;
}
.footer {
    color: #3a7b47;
}
.main-menu > li > a {

    color: #3f8f54;

}
body:not(.home):not(.kt_page_type-homepage) .main-container {
    padding-bottom: 0px;
    padding-top: 0px;
}

h1 {
    color: #fff;
}
.woocommerce-breadcrumb {
    color: #ececec !important;
}
.woocommerce-breadcrumb a {
    color: #fff;
}
.main-menu > li.active > a, .main-menu > li > a:hover {
    font-weight: bold;
    color: #464ba9;
}
.main-menu > li > a {
    color: #4b4a4a;
}

.footer .widget_nav_menu ul > li {
    width: 100%;
    float: left;
}
.header .logo {
    padding-top: 25px;
    padding-bottom: 15px;
}
.vc_row-has-fill > .vc_column_container > .vc_column-inner {
    padding-top: 1px;
}
.main-menu > li > a {
   
    padding: 40px 10px;

}